Development would bring more than 300 new homes to Leesburg

A new development that would include more than 300 new homes is one step closer to reality in Leesburg.

Leesburg city commissioners voted 4-0 last week to refer the Blue Cedar development to the Florida Department of Economic Opportunity for comments and review. The 110-acre parcel is presently zoned as agriculture property and will be rezoned as a Planned Unit Development.

The Blue Cedar development will be located south of the Florida Turnpike and east of U.S. Hwy. 27.

The developer plans to build 188 single-family homes and 118 townhouses on the property which would also have commercial development.

The property is near the Orlando Health complex east of U.S. Hwy. 27 and south of the Florida Turnpike. The proposed development will be up for a second reading and possible final approval in March.
